对于INSERT INTO语句,没有等同于Redshift的ACCEPTINVCHARS选项。ACCEPTINVCHARS是Amazon Redshift中的一个选项,用于在将数据插入到表中时接受无效的字符。它允许将包含无效字符的数据插入到表中,并将无效字符替换为指定的替代字符。这个选项在处理来自外部数据源的数据时非常有用,可以确保数据的完整性和一致性。
然而,在其他云计算平台或数据库中,并没有等效的ACCEPTINVCHARS选项。不同的数据库系统可能有不同的方法来处理无效字符或数据插入错误。一般来说,数据库会根据数据类型和约束来验证和处理插入的数据,如果数据包含无效字符或不符合约束条件,数据库会抛出错误或拒绝插入操作。
在腾讯云的云数据库 TencentDB 中,可以使用字符集和校对规则来控制数据的有效性和插入操作的行为。字符集和校对规则定义了数据库中可以使用的字符集和排序规则,可以通过设置合适的字符集和校对规则来限制插入操作中的无效字符。此外,腾讯云还提供了多种数据库产品,如云原生数据库 TDSQL、分布式数据库 TBase 等,可以根据具体需求选择适合的产品。
总结:对于INSERT INTO语句,除了Redshift的ACCEPTINVCHARS选项外,在其他云计算平台或数据库中并没有等效的选项。在腾讯云的云数据库 TencentDB 中,可以使用字符集和校对规则来控制数据的有效性和插入操作的行为。腾讯云还提供了多种数据库产品,可根据具体需求选择适合的产品。
领取专属 10元无门槛券
手把手带您无忧上云